כָּלֵב , proper masculine noun, kaleyv — a son of Jephunneh and sent by Moses to spy out the land (value 52)
H3612,
כָּלֵב Kâlêb, kaw-labe'; perhaps a form of H3611, or else from the same root in the sense of forcible; Caleb, the name of three Israelites:—Caleb.Caleb = "dog"
the godly son of Jephunneh and the faithful spy who reported the Promised Land favourably and urged its capture
son of Hezron and grandson of Pharez and great grandson of Judah and the father of Hur and grandfather of Caleb the spy

עַכְסָה , proper feminine noun, ʿakhsa — a daughter of Caleb (value 155)
H5915,
עַכְסָה ʻAkçâh, ak-saw'; feminine of H5914; anklet; Aksah, an Israelitess:—Achsah.Achsah = "ankle chain" or "anklet"
the daughter of Caleb and wife of Caleb's nephew Othniel to whom she was given as a reward for capturing Debir
